Durability

Online furniture shopping can be risky, especially when you're purchasing a large product. If you make a mistake and are forced to return the item, it could be a major hassle. However, a few simple steps can help you avoid the most common mistakes.

When you are looking for a leather sofa, consider the frame and cushions to determine how durable it'll be. The frame material, for example should be kiln dried wood or hardwood to resist warping and mildew. And cushion materials should be foam-wrapped innerspring or a blend of fiber fill and down according to freelance writer Theresa Holland.

A quality sofa can last for many years, or even decades when it is properly maintained and treated regularly. Choose a fabric that is stain-resistant to help it keep away stains and spills. Finally, make sure the sofa fits your space. A roomy sofa won't appear cramped.
